Keep your personal number private
Your real phone number never touches Amazon Virtual. Use a virtual number for full privacy.
Tired of spam texts and worried about your personal info on Amazon's servers? Amazon virtual SMS verification lets you keep your real digits private while still getting those all-important OTP codes. This guide is for anyone who values privacy but doesn't want to miss out on Amazon's services. Protect your privacy with a virtual number, choose a reliable service with carrier-grade numbers, get automatic refunds if the OTP doesn't arrive, and rent a number for ongoing access if you need 2FA for a while.
Amazon Virtual SMS verification confirms you control a phone number by sending a 6-digit OTP to that number during signup or login. With SMSPin you receive that code on a temporary virtual number online โ no physical SIM card needed and your production workflows stay separate.
No paperwork, no carrier hassle โ a real number ready to receive your Amazon Virtual OTP code right now.
Your real phone number never touches Amazon Virtual. Use a virtual number for full privacy.
Amazon Virtual sends the SMS immediately. Your inbox refreshes in real time โ no delays.
US, UK, Germany, India, Brazil, and more. Real, carrier-registered numbers.
Everything happens online. No monthly subscription to buy, no roaming, no second phone.
If the OTP never arrives in 20 minutes, your credits return automatically.
Top up with USDT, BTC, ETH and more via Cryptomus. No card required.
Four steps โ from picking a number to a verified Amazon Virtual account.
Amazon sends the OTP: When you hit "Send Code" on Amazon, the system pings the number you provided through its SMS gateway.
System checks the number: Amazon's fraud detection checks the number against carrier reputation and IP data. Clean, unused virtual numbers have higher acceptance rates.
Receive the code: OTP codes typically arrive within seconds and expire in 5โ10 minutes, so you need to act fast. Ensure you use a service with carrier-grade numbers, not blocked VoIP lines.
SMSPin is provided for legitimate privacy and convenience use cases only. Please review Amazon Virtual's terms before use.
Need a specific country code for your Amazon Virtual verification? We've got you covered.
Every SMSPin number is a legitimate, carrier-registered mobile number โ not a VoIP range. Amazon Virtual accepts them reliably.
Sign up with email only. Your real number and identity stay private.
The moment Amazon Virtual sends your OTP, it appears in your dashboard โ pushed, not polled.
Number already linked to another Amazon account? Request a new number from the pool.
No code after 2 minutes? Cancel and try a different number as some routes might be congested.
Getting an "Invalid number" error? You likely picked a VoIP number; switch to carrier-grade.
Code expired? Amazon OTPs typically last 5โ10 minutes. Request a new one if needed.
Type | Best For | Notes |
Free | None for Amazon | Almost always blacklisted, waste of time. |
One-Time | Single sign-up/verification | Pay per use (~$0.01), get codes instantly. |
Rental | Ongoing 2FA, account recovery | Stays active for days/weeks, predictable cost. |
Enter the correct country code: This is a common mistake that can prevent code delivery.
Use carrier-grade numbers: Avoid VoIP lines, as Amazon's system often blocks them.
Ensure stable internet: Some virtual services rely on IP routing, so a strong connection is key.
Yes, it's legal for personal privacy and legitimate account creation. However, using it to avoid restrictions or commit fraud violates Amazon's terms. SMSPin is not affiliated with any app or website. Please follow each app's terms and local regulations.
Common reasons include: the number was previously used for another Amazon account, the SMS route is congested, or the number is flagged as a temporary line. Try a fresh number from a provider with tested Amazon routes.
A one-time number is used for a single verification and then discarded. A rental number stays active for days or weeks, letting you receive multiple codes over time, ideal for ongoing 2FA on an active account.
It's possible, but unlikely to work. Free numbers are heavily recycled and often blocked by Amazon. Paid services with per-use pricing and fresh numbers have far higher success rates.
Do not use temp numbers for fraud, spam, or other activity that breaks a platform's rules, violating any platform's terms of service, or creating multiple accounts to abuse promotions or trials. Stick to legitimate privacy and security use.
Typically 5โ10 minutes. Make sure your virtual number dashboard is open and ready to receive the code quickly after you request it.
Yes, if you have an active rental number. Recovery codes are sent to the number on file. A one-time number won't work for recovery since it's discarded after use.
Let's be real for a second: your phone number is basically digital gold these days. Hand it over to Amazon, and suddenly you're on every marketing list under the sun. That's where Amazon virtual SMS verification comes in. A smart way to keep your real digits private while still getting those all-important OTP codes. Here's everything you need to know.
If you're tired of spam texts and worried about your personal info floating around on Amazon's servers, you're in the right place. Virtual SMS verification lets you keep your real number tucked away safely while still signing up for whatever you need. This is for anyone who values privacy but doesn't want to miss out on Amazon's services, whether you're a developer testing apps, a business owner juggling multiple accounts, or just someone who doesn't trust giant corporations with their personal cell number.
Protect your privacy with a virtual number instead of your real SIM
Choose a reliable service that offers carrier-grade numbers (not VoIP trash)
Get automatic refunds if the OTP doesn't arrive, paying for failures
Rent a number for ongoing access if you need 2FA for a while
Nobody wakes up thinking "I really hope Amazon has my real phone number." But that's exactly what happens when you hand over your SIM during signup. Suddenly you're getting promotional calls and spam texts, and your data's floating around who knows where.
Here's why people switch to virtual numbers:
Keep your personal number clean: no marketing calls, no robocalls, no spam
Manage secondary accounts safely for business testing or legitimate use
Separate your work and personal Amazon profiles so they don't mix
Use a disposable number for short-term promotions or gift card deals without commitment
The core reason? Control. You decide who has your real number, and Amazon gets a temporary line that you can toss when you're done.
When you hit "Send Code" on Amazon, here's what happens behind the scenes: Amazon pings the number you provided through a carrier network or third-party SMS gateway. The system usually spits out a 4โ6 digit code within seconds if everything's working right.
The catch? Amazon's fraud detection is pretty clever. Numbers flagged as "VoIP" or pulled from known temporary pools get blocked instantly. That's why free public numbers rarely work.
Amazon sends the OTP through its SMS gateway, not a human sitting at a desk
The system checks the number against carrier reputation and IP data
A clean, unused virtual number has way higher acceptance rates than recycled ones
OTP codes typically expire in 5โ10 minutes, so you need to move fast
Think of it like trying to get into an exclusive club. Fresh, clean numbers get waved right in. Numbers that look like they've been passed around? The bouncer says no.
Here's the truth: free numbers are usually a waste of time for Amazon. They've been used (and abused) hundreds of times before you got them, and Amazon knows that. You want a number that's fresh for your session, one that hasn't been flagged yet.
The winning formula: Pick a service that gives you numbers specifically tested against Amazon's gateway, where you only pay when a code actually lands.
Skip free public numbers; Amazon's system almost always blocks them
Go with carrier-grade numbers instead of VoIP lines (real routes, not recycled)
Look for automatic refunds if no OTP arrives; you shouldn't gamble with your money
Rent a number for a day or week if you need ongoing access for 2FA or account recovery
SMSPin offers exactly this kind of setup, fresh numbers, real carrier routes, and you only pay for successful verifications. Check out our SMS verification page to see how it works.
The biggest frustration? When the code never shows up. It's happened to all of us. Here's why:
Number already linked to another Amazon account โ instant block from their system
Carrier route is congested or down โ code either delayed or never arrives
You requested too many codes too fast โ Amazon puts a temporary throttle on your number
The number got flagged as virtual โ Amazon's fraud detection caught it
The fix is simple: Switch to a service that maintains clean, active SMS routes specifically for Amazon. Fresh numbers with per-use pricing and refunds when something goes wrong. That way you're not burning money on failed attempts.
Before you panic and start requesting more codes, run through this checklist:
Did you enter the correct country code? Sounds obvious, but you'd be surprised how often this trips people up
Is your internet stable? Some virtual services use IP-based routing, and a shaky connection can mess things up
Have you waited at least 60 seconds? Don't hammer the "resend" button; wait a full minute first
Is your rental still active? If you're using a rented number, the rental window might have expired mid-session
If none of those help, grab a different number from the same pool and try again. Sometimes you get a dud.
This really comes down to one question: how often do you need codes?
One-time numbers are perfect for a single verification. Signing up for a deal, verifying a new account, testing something once grab a number, get the code, move on to the cheapest option out there, starting at around $0.01 per code.
Rental numbers make more sense if you need periodic codes over days or weeks. Maybe you're managing an active Amazon account with 2FA enabled, or you're expecting account recovery codes. Rent a number for a day, week, or month, and it stays active the whole time.
Use Case Best Option
Single sign-up or verification One-time number
Ongoing 2FA on active account Rental number
Account recovery Rental number (you need it to stay active)
Testing multiple accounts One-time numbers, one per account
Cost-wise, one-time is cheaper per use. But if you're constantly needing codes, renting saves you the headache of repeated purchases.
The secret isn't magic; it's having good SMS routing. You need a provider that:
Uses real carrier-grade numbers, not VoIP lines that Amazon flags instantly
Has dedicated routes tested against Amazon's SMS gateway
Explicitly supports Amazon verification (check their app list)
Offers automatic refunds if no OTP arrives zero risk for you
Look for services that display the OTP on a dashboard in real time. That way you see the code the moment it lands, no delays.
Avoid "unlimited" plans that promise infinite numbers for a flat fee. Those services usually aggressively recycle numbers, and you end up with blocked lines that never work.
SMSPin gives you fresh carrier-grade numbers with every session. If no code arrives, you get an instant refund. Start with a single verification for as little as $0.01 at our price page.
Yes, for legitimate use. Longer answer: it depends on what you're doing.
Using a virtual number for privacy when creating or verifying an Amazon account is perfectly legal. You're not breaking any laws by keeping your real phone number private.
What you should NOT do:
Create multiple accounts to abuse promotions or trials
Use virtual numbers for fraud, spam, or other activity that breaks a platform's rules
Violate Amazon's terms of service (they prohibit multiple accounts to avoid restrictions)
Amazon might temporarily hold accounts created with virtual numbers for manual review. That's normal; they're just checking you're legit. As long as you're not doing anything shady, you'll be fine.
SMSPin is not affiliated with any app or website. Please follow each app's terms and local regulations.
Ready to get started? Here's the fastest path to a verified Amazon account:
Head to SMSPin.io and choose Amazon from the service list
Pick a country; US, UK, and India numbers tend to work best
Copy the virtual number shown on your dashboard
Paste it into Amazon's verification screen where it asks for your phone number
Hit "Send Code" on Amazon
Wait for the OTP to appear on the SMSPin dashboard, usually within seconds
Copy the code and enter it on Amazon
Done. Your account is verified, and your real number stays private.
Head to SMSPin.io, pick Amazon, and grab a fresh number. Pay only if the code lands; automatic refund if it doesn't. See our free number options first at free-numbers.
Codes failing? Don't throw your laptop out the window. Run through this checklist:
Number already used on another Amazon account? Request a new number from the pool; each one should be fresh
No code after 2 minutes? Cancel and try a different number. Some routes don't work
Getting an "Invalid number" error? You probably picked a VoIP number. Switch to carrier-grade
Code expired? Amazon's OTPs typically expire in 5โ10 minutes. Request a new one.
If nothing works, contact your number provider's support. A good service will have tested routes for Amazon and can help you troubleshoot.
Don't waste money on recycled numbers. SMSPin gives you a fresh carrier-grade number with every session. If no OTP arrives, you get an instant refund. Start with a single verification for as little as $0.01 at sms-verification.
Virtual numbers for Amazon SMS verification work reliably when you use carrier-grade routes instead of free recycled VoIP lines
Choose a service with per-use pricing and automatic refunds if no OTP arrives so you only pay for success
For ongoing account access (like 2FA), rent a number for days or weeks instead of buying one-time codes repeatedly
Rent a number for a day, a week, or even a month at rent. Perfect for Amazon accounts that require periodic 2FA codes. No subscription; you pay only for the rental window you choose.
Compliance note: SMSPin.io is not affiliated with any app, website, or third-party platform. Please follow each platformโs terms and local regulations.
Get a virtual number in under 2 minutes. No monthly subscription, no hassle, no privacy compromise.
Last updated June 14, 2026